Programme Overview
The Undergraduate Certificate in Evolutionary Approaches to Climate Change is designed for students and professionals seeking to understand and address the impacts of climate change through an evolutionary lens. This program integrates principles from evolutionary biology, ecology, and environmental science to explore how evolutionary processes can inform adaptation strategies and resilience measures in the face of environmental challenges. The curriculum covers topics such as evolutionary theory, genetic diversity, ecological niches, and the adaptive responses of species to changing climates, providing a comprehensive foundation in the evolutionary aspects of climate change.
Students in this program will develop a robust set of skills, including the ability to analyze complex environmental data, apply evolutionary theory to real-world scenarios, and communicate evolutionary insights effectively to diverse audiences. They will also gain proficiency in using computational tools and models to predict evolutionary outcomes and assess the impacts of climate change on different species and ecosystems. These skills equip graduates with the knowledge to contribute to scientific research, policy development, and community-based initiatives focused on environmental sustainability and climate resilience.

Topics Covered
- Introduction to Evolutionary Theory: Introduces fundamental concepts of evolutionary biology and their relevance to climate change.: Climate Change Basics: Provides an overview of current climate change, its causes, and impacts.
- Evolutionary Responses to Environmental Change: Discusses how species adapt to environmental shifts over time.: Case Studies in Evolution: Analyzes real-world examples of evolutionary responses to climate change.
- Genetic and Phenotypic Adaptations: Explores genetic and phenotypic changes in species due to climate.: Future Scenarios and Mitigation Strategies: Examines potential future climate scenarios and evolutionary strategies for mitigation.
